Alexander Volkanovski-Ilia Topuria Pick & Preview

In Ilia Topuria’s mind, he is already the champion going into the main event of UFC 298. To make that vision a reality, however, he’ll have to go through one of the greatest fighters in Featherweight history, Alexander Volkanovski.

Topuria has a dangerous blend of knockout power and high-level grappling, which enables him to dominate on the judges’ cards, as he did against Josh Emmett, or put his opponents to sleep early. Despite his obvious talent, the odds he beats Volk are too generous.

There are few fighters on the current UFC roster that have resumes even remotely close to Volk’s. Though he lost two of his last three, one in devastating fashion, each came at Lightweight to Islam Makhachev, the current number one pound-for-pound fighter in the UFC. While Topuria beat Josh Emmett and Bryce Mitchell in his last two fights, neither comes close to Volk’s caliber.

Volk is about as well-rounded as they come, and his ability to land a high percentage of significant strikes at the output he throws for the entirety of a five-round fight speaks both to his skill and stamina. Volk lands 6.19 significant strikes per minute at a 57% rate. He landed over 60% of his significant strikes in five of his last six fights, each of which was a title fight. In all eight of his title fights, the only fighter that defended over 40% of Volk’s significant strikes was Max Holloway, who generally defends significant strikes at a 59% rate.



This is important, because Topuria was rocked a few times in his fight against Jai Herbert and even took a few spinning kicks to the face from Ryan Hall, who is known far more for his jiu jitsu than his striking. Against fighters like Hall and Herbert, Topuria had openings to bring himself back into the fight and eventually win with brutal knockouts, but those same openings likely won’t be there against Volk.

Topuria certainly improved since those fights, but Volk’s defense is on another level. Finding a Hail Mary knockout won’t be so easy, as Volk only absorbs 3.42 significant strikes per minute, nearly half of the punishment he doles out. Topuria may have the slight edge when it comes to grappling, as he lands around 2.19 takedowns per fifteen minutes of fight-time. This is especially helpful when he gets rocked on the feet, as he can land desperation takedowns and take time to recover.

However, according to ESPN’s statistics, Topuria didn’t advance position while on the ground in any of his fights after his debut. These stats may not be the most exact, as they depend on qualitative assessments to determine what counts as an advance, but they still show that Topuria isn’t the most aggressive when he gets top position on the ground. This is supplemented by the amount of ground strikes he lands, which was less than twenty in all but one of his UFC fights.

Ultimately, there is always the chance Topuria lands a heavy shot and puts Volk out. It’s also possible Volk isn’t at his peak anymore after the two losses to Makhachev. Nonetheless, I’ll take my chances with either of those possibilities with the line at -120.
